ENGRAVED DRAWINGS ON DISCOID METAL OBJECTS OF THE MIDDLE AGES IN THE LIGHT OF THE OB-UGRIK AND INDO-IRANIAN PARALLELS (ON THE MATERIALS OF THE URAL-SIBERIAN REGION)
Abstract
In the article the main attention is paid to the image of the central warlike personage, engraved on the medieval “eastern” silver platters accompanied by the mythical bird. Ibe author concludes that the engravings could represent the images of Tahyt-Kotl-Torum, which finds the biggest similarity with the ancient Indian Trita Aptia and the ancient Iranian Traytaona Atvia. Considered material shows not a single similarity, but a whole series of similarities between them. This chain of similarities suggests that Tahyt-Kotl-Torum could well be ancient Ugric God of War and Victory. It is suggested that the origins of this images had sufficiently deep roots in the Indo-European past. The arrow-shaped bird, engraved on the medieval silver platters, near the Central warlike figure, can be compared with Avesta bird-arrow Varagn. In “Avesta” Varagn bird performed as another form of embodiment of Xvarno (Farr, Farn), and as one of the incarnations of God of War and Victory Vertragna. Thus, the mythical bird-arrow and warlike figure, which are depicted on the medieval “oriental” silver platters, should, apparently, be considered in a certain relationship, as single image.
